Bonjour,
j'aurais aimé savoir comment récupérer, en C#, par une méthode ou fonction, le caractère correpondant au code ascii qu'on aurait passé en paramètre (équivalent de chr(65) retourne A).
Merci
BR
Bonjour,
j'aurais aimé savoir comment récupérer, en C#, par une méthode ou fonction, le caractère correpondant au code ascii qu'on aurait passé en paramètre (équivalent de chr(65) retourne A).
Merci
BR
regarde du cote de la classe CONVERT
Je ne vois pas ou est le problème, si tu mets ta variable dans un unsigned char.
Tu auras a la fois le caractère et le chiffre correspondant a la table ASCII.
Que tu es 'A' ou 65 dans un char, il n'y a aucune différence.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10 unsigned char a; a = 65; if (a != 'A') Console.WriteLine("Impossible"); a = 'A' if (a != 65) Console.WriteLine("Impossible");
Envoyé par r83ça marche pas ça 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 int a = (int)'A';
- MVP C#
-Tout problème a une solution, le vrai problème est de trouver la solution .....
- Linux & mono : l'avenir
C'est l'inverse qu'il veut :Envoyé par dev01
Utiliser Convert (qui est fait pour justement) me parait quand même moins dangereux que de jouer avec les casts.
Code : Sélectionner tout - Visualiser dans une fenêtre à part char c = Convert.ToChar(65);
oups .... mal lu la question ...Envoyé par davcha
- MVP C#
-Tout problème a une solution, le vrai problème est de trouver la solution .....
- Linux & mono : l'avenir
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ager